## Summary

The video presents the concept that making money online is analogous to playing a video game, with levels, challenges, and the ability to retry. The speaker outlines three key pillars—strategy, vehicle, and tools—as essential for success, emphasizing that the game has become more accessible due to the internet and AI.

### Key Points

- **Entrepreneurship as a Video Game** [00:01] — Making money online is like a video game with levels, unlocks, and challenges. You can try again and again until you succeed.
- **Truth About Making Money Online** [01:12] — Success is not about luck, connections, or secret formulas. It's simpler than most think, but requires knowing how to play the game.
- **Not a Game of Luck** [03:00] — Most people jump in without strategy, hoping something sticks. Consistent winning requires learning how to play first.
- **Democratization of the Game** [03:40] — The internet and AI have removed barriers to entry. Anyone with internet access can now play, unlike the past when only those with technical skills or money could.
- **Three Key Pillars** [04:22] — The three pillars to win: right strategy, right vehicle (business model), and right tools.
- **Importance of Clear Strategy** [05:29] — Without a clear strategy, you wander aimlessly and quit. Most people online lack a strategy or have one misaligned with their goals.
- **Unique Value Zone** [07:42] — Identify a specific painful problem for a specific group. Create an offer that directly solves that problem. Winners know who they help before anything else.
- **Right Vehicle** [10:38] — Choose a business model that fits your current level. Beginners should avoid high-risk models like software or e-commerce. Digital products are recommended for low risk and high scalability.
- **Right Tools** [14:30] — Tools, especially AI, provide a competitive advantage. AI won't replace humans, but humans using AI will replace those who don't.
- **Preparation Exercise** [16:37] — Write down interests, experiences, and expertise. Identify pain points of audiences you could create digital products for. This prepares you for when opportunities arise.

### Conclusion

Making money online is about knowing how to play the game with the right strategy, vehicle, and tools. The game is more accessible than ever, and by following these rules, you can achieve real rewards like financial freedom and impact.
